    When I am sliding around on my color picker in CMYK some colors are not available. When I am sliding up to a bright red there is a warning sign that shows a duller red that is my only option. Can I fix that without going RGB. This is for a newspaper.

    Hot reds are especially difficult to reach in newspaper. CMYK has a much more limited color gamut because you are mixing pigments (print). RGB is mixing light (monitor).
